redis缓存db同步

导读:Redis作为一款高性能的缓存数据库,被广泛应用于分布式系统中 。然而,在实际应用中,由于多个节点之间数据不一致 , 会导致数据错误等问题 。因此,本文将介绍如何使用Redis缓存DB同步技术来解决这些问题 。
1. Redis复制机制
Redis通过复制机制来保证主从节点之间的数据一致性 。其中,主节点负责写入操作,从节点则通过复制主节点的数据来保持与主节点的一致性 。当主节点发生故障时,从节点可以自动接管成为新的主节点 。
2. Redis哨兵机制
Redis哨兵机制是Redis高可用性的重要组成部分,它可以监控Redis节点的状态,并在主节点发生故障时自动将从节点切换为新的主节点 。同时,哨兵机制还可以进行自动故障恢复和故障转移 。
【redis缓存db同步】3. Redis集群模式
Redis集群模式是一种分布式缓存方案,它可以将多个Redis节点组合成一个逻辑集群 。每个节点都可以处理读写请求 , 同时也可以作为其他节点的备份 。当某个节点发生故障时,集群会自动将该节点从集群中移除 , 并将其数据迁移到其他节点上 。
总结:Redis缓存DB同步技术是保证分布式系统数据一致性的重要手段,它通过复制机制、哨兵机制和集群模式等技术来实现数据同步和故障恢复 。在实际应用中,我们可以根据具体需求选择适合自己的同步方案,以确保系统的稳定性和可靠性 。

    推荐阅读